Rowardennan to Inverarnan
Today is recognised as the hardest of the West Highland Way. The distance is 14 miles of which the first 7 are reasonable. However the last 7 are extremely slow going. It is hard to make progress because you are on a thin track alongside Loch Lomond. You are very much clambering up and down over rocks and trees. This goes on mile after mile. At the end of today's walk I was totally shattered and just wanted to get warm and sleep.

Milngavie to Drymen

After a full but healthy? breakfast we deposited our ongoing bags with the courier. Then day 1 of our West Highland Way walk began. The weather all day couldn't have been better, cool with the sun shining. We overtook and outpaced other walkers who were in pairs and groups on the same route. The scenery although nice hasn't blossomed into all its glory yet. At just over 7 miles we bypassed the Glengoyne Distillery (probably a good decision?) and had a well earned break at the Beach Tree benches. After a further 5 miles we reached our destination Drymen and our accommodation the Drymen Inn.
